//AI-Structure +
Our laboratory is conducting research into “AI-based structural performance evaluation,” “AI-based earthquake response analysis methods,” “AI-based structural risk assessment methods,” and “AI-based structural optimization methods,” and is working toward the practical application of AI technology to realize Society 5.0 in the future.
